HKUST Unicorn Day 2026: From Ideas to Miracles — 35 Years of Impact and Beyond
HKUST Unicorn Day 2026: From Ideas to Miracles — 35 Years of Impact and
Beyond
Date: 2 June 2026 (Tuesday)
Time: 09:30-17:30
Venue: Shaw Auditorium, HKUST Clear Water Bay Campus
As HKUST celebrates its 35th anniversary, Unicorn Day has grown into one of the largest signature events in Hong Kong's higher education sector, uniting facilities, startups, industry partners, and investors within the innovation and technology ecosystem. Last year's edition featured over 100 startup showcases and welcomed over 1,400 global participants from more than a dozen countries. The event serves as a dynamic plat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ration — highlighting HKUST's cutting-edge technological advancements while strengthening Hong Kong's role as an international innovation hub and empowering local entrepreneurs to scale their impact globally.
